Abstract

The research aims to identify: the effect of anaerobic differential threshold exercises on some
physical and physiological variables, lactic acid in the blood, fatigue and muscle pain, for
volleyball players, the experimental method was used, the research sample was chosen by the
deliberate method The Of (9) players A Volleyball Players as a basic sample, and the results
showed the effect of training in the direction of the anaerobic differential threshold, which had a
positive effect on the physical variables under investigation, as statistically significant
differences were found between the pre and post measurements in favor of the post
measurement, and the training helped in the direction of the anaerobic differential threshold on
the speed of transporting lactate into and out of cells The different body, leading to a delay in
reaching muscle fatigue, and the exercises using the anaerobic differential threshold had a
positive effect on the physiological variables of the volleyball players under investigation, where
statistically significant differences were found between the pre and post measurements in favor
of the post measurement.
